Future Engineering & Communication Pty Ltd, a proud Australian-owned company and a subsidiary of the Tasmea Group of Companies, is a leading force in telecommunication engineering. We specialise in the design, supply, and installation of powerline infrastructurelattice towerssteel monopolesguyed masts, and custom-designed structures, with a proven track record across industries such as Defence, Telecommunications, Government, Mining, and Infrastructure.

We offer comprehensive in-house Engineering, Design, Fabrication, Construction, and Management services.

Our head office is in Western Australia, with state offices in NSW, QLD, and SA. We are proud to support our teams with diverse and flexible working rosters.

 What You’ll Do:

  • Telecommunication Structures: Be involved in the turn-key installation and construction of wireless telecommunication towers and structures across Australia.

  • Powerline Construction: Work on powerline projects across Western Australia and Queensland contributing to critical infrastructure.

  • Unique Structural Projects: Participate in bespoke structural projects, including civil operations and structural steel erection using innovative methods such as gin poles and helicopters.

 Experience:

  • Lattice Tower Assembly and Erection

  • Monopole erection

  • Guyed Mast assembly and erection

  • Meteorological Mast assembly and installation 

  • Ginpoling activities 

  • Point to Point Microwave antenna and feeder installation

  • 3G/4G/5G experience 

  • Electric, Diesel and Hydraulic Winch Operation

 Requirements:

 A current driver’s license (MR/HR/HC preferred).

  • Construction White Card.

  • Rigging certification (Basic, Intermediate, or Advanced desirable).

  • Valid - Dogging, First Aid, CPR, Tower Rescue tickets

  • Willingness to travel to regional and remote locations as per roster schedules.

  • Comfortably work at heights ranging from 20m to 200m.

  • Willingness to learn all aspects of structural construction and project requirements.

  • Ability to pass regular drug and alcohol testing.
